Today your mythical Grecian discovery encapsulates the intriguing history of ancient Greece. Begin with an exploration revealing the Temple of Olympian Zeus and the Arch of Hadrian. Next, your Local Expert takes you to the Acropolis, one of the most important ancient sites in the Western world. Crowning the top is the Parthenon, visible from almost everywhere in the city. See the Temple of Athena Nike, also known as the Temple of the Wingless Victory, and the six stone-carved caryatids that make up the Porch of the Maidens on the Erechtheion. Continue to Thermopylae, famous as the mountain pass where King Leonidas led his Spartan army, along with fellow Greek soldiers, into battle against the Persians in 480 B.C. See the memorial dedicated to Leonidas and his courageous Spartans. Then on to your hotel in Kalambaka for a delicious dinner from a fresh, seasonal menu.

With your Local Expert, visit the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Meteora, meaning 'suspended in the air.' The massive pinnacles of smooth rock are ancient, yet could also be the setting for a science fiction tale. Visit one of the monasteries, that adds to the strange and beautiful landscape and enjoy stunning views over the Peneios Valley. The rest of the day is at your leisure. Travel south, stopping at the foothills of Mount Parnassus. Ascend the Sacred Way of Delphi with your Local Expert. Pass the Parian marble Treasury of the Athenians and Polygonal Wall, with its interlocking stones still perfectly intact after thousands of years. You'll approach the Temple of Apollo, where for 14 centuries the mysterious Oracle of Delphi breathed her enigmatic ‘words,' rumoured to have successfully predicted events related to the Argonauts expedition and the Trojan War. It's all in the name. Ancient Olympia is the site where the Ancient Olympic Games began in 776 B.C., in dedication to Zeus. See the ruined Temple of Zeus that was built to honor the ruler of the gods. Continue your exploration through time to the athletes gymnasium and the Ancient Stadium of Olympia with its characteristic arch. The start and finish points for the sprint track are still marked by stones and there is time to capture your own memory, with a photo at the starting line. Today you leave the town of Olympia and begin your journey back to the Greek capital. Stop for a visit at the ruined city of Mycenae with a Local Expert. Walk through the Lion Gate, visit the royal beehive-tombs and see the giant Cyclopean stones, used to build the city walls. Travel to the elegant town of Nafplio known for its beautiful architecture, colorful shops and vibrant cafes. Join a MAKE TRAVEL MATTER® Experience as you meet Maria and her daughter to learn about the ancient techniques of hand weaving. Your journey continues, following the shores of the Saronic Gulf to pass the Corinth Canal, dividing the Peloponnese and mainland Greece, before arriving in Athens.
